"250,000 people, one server"

 

There's not 250,000 people, there's 250,000 active accounts, and anyone who has played EVE know many people own 2 or more accounts, and that's not even including the farmers who probably run dozens each.

There's probably more like 50,000-100,000 real people playing EVE online.

CCP are liars, and they know it, yet they use it to advertise still.

250,000 is probably a legit number of active accounts. If players use more then one account, that isnt there problem. If gold farmers want to keep buying accounts, that isnt there problem.  There monthly income shows a value equal to 250,000+ accounts thus they can say they have 250,000 active players. A lie is when you say you have 415,000 accounts when really that number has no backing.

 

btw: most players i know DONT own 2 accounts, and i know for a fact gold farmers get banned on an hourly basis.(along with people they find buying from them). So if numbers are still going up, that means more people are playing.  As for only 50-100k players? not everyone plays every day, people have other stuff to do. just cuz you only see 20-30k on all the time doesn't mean thats all the people that play the game.

First of all your partly right according to CCP's In-game Finance Dev the current percentage of those 250,000 accounts that are alts runs at about 19%.

 

Also your post could equally aply to WoW's claim of having 10,000,000. Point is all MMO's are like this its part of the nature of MMO's.
